sparingly
Example
She used the spices sparingly to avoid overpowering the dish. [sparingly: adverb]
Example
He spoke sparingly about his personal life, preferring to keep it private. [sparingly: adverb]

Which word is more common?
Sparingly is more commonly used than meagerly in everyday language. Sparingly is versatile and covers a wide range of contexts, while meagerly is less common and has a more specific usage.
What’s the difference in the tone of formality between meagerly and sparingly?
Both meagerly and sparingly are formal words, but meagerly may be considered more formal due to its less common usage and specific connotations.
